Transaction 52c837bbe26e2bc0750b86baf9328f3f64bf48a08c49afeb6f61ae23346bb940

1 Input
2 Outputs
  • 52c837bbe26e2bc0750b86baf9328f3f64bf48a08c49afeb6f61ae23346bb940:0
  • value  21268
    address  1PisP5mua1EfHQ8DqbdrFTBUeGhfNrLDhz
  • 52c837bbe26e2bc0750b86baf9328f3f64bf48a08c49afeb6f61ae23346bb940:1
  • value  670000
    address  37LYVKzHjNP6cBRoQoJ2iqSmdwrKoHRBGG